Este é o site histórico da documentação 4D. As documentações estão sendo movidas progressivamente para developer.4d.com

Página Inicial

 
4D v19.8
folder.create( )

folder.create( ) 


 

folder.create () -> Resultado 
Parâmetro Tipo   Descrição
Resultado  Booleano in True se a pasta for criada com sucesso, senão false

O método folder.create( ) cria uma pasta no disco de acordo com as propriedades de objeto Folder .

Se for necessário, a função cria a hierarquia de pastas como se descreve na propriedade folder.path ou folder.platformPath. Se a pasta já existir no disco, a função não faz nada (não se produz nenhum erro) e devolve false.

Valor devolvido

  • true se a pasta for criada corretamente;
  • false se já existir uma pasta com o mesmo nome ou se for produzido um erro.

Criar uma pasta vazia na pasta banco de dados:

 C_OBJECT($prefs)
 C_BOOLEAN($created)
 $created:=Folder("/PACKAGE/SpecialPrefs").create()

Criación da pasta "/Archives2019/January/" na pasta do banco de dados:

 $newFolder:=Folder("/PACKAGE/Archives2019/January")
 If($newFolder.create())
    ALERT("a nova pasta "+$newFolder.name+" foi criada.")
 Else
    ALERT("Impossível criar uma pasta "+$newFolder.name+".")
 End if

 

 



Ver também 

CREATE FOLDER
folder.createAlias( )

 
PROPRIEDADES 

Produto: 4D
Tema: Arquivo e Pasta

This command can be run in preemptive processes

 
CONTEÚDO DA PÁGINA 
 
HISTÓRIA 

Criado por: 4D v17 R5

 
ARTICLE USAGE

Manual de linguagem 4D ( 4D v19)
Manual de linguagem 4D ( 4D v19.1)
Manual de linguagem 4D ( 4D v19.4)
Manual de linguagem 4D ( 4D v19.5)
Manual de linguagem 4D ( 4D v19.6)
Manual de linguagem 4D ( 4D v19.7)
Manual de linguagem 4D ( 4D v19.8)